In rural Arizona lies an old mining town named La Paz, which translates to the "The Peace" in Spanish. But similar to most mining towns in the 1800's, La Paz was anything but peaceful. The town of La Paz grew nearly overnight- shortly after gold was reported in the local Colorado river the population of La Paz sprung from 40 men to 1,500.
With gold strikes being announced daily, the desire for gold quickly outweighed the sanctity of life. Shootouts, looting, and discrimination ran rife in the small town of La Paz. A cultural melting pot, it took a strong group of daring and open-hearted leaders to keep the town from falling to disarray.
